Advertisement

Vue-Pomodoro-Timer是一款可定制的番茄工作法计时器。

  •  5星
  •     浏览量: 0
  •     大小:None
  •      文件类型:None


简介:
Vue 3 结合 TypeScript 和 Vite 构建的这个模板,旨在为开发者提供一个便捷的起点,以便在 Vite 环境中利用 Vue 3 和 TypeScript 进行应用程序开发。为了优化您的开发体验,我们建议您配置 IDE 设置,并务必在设置中启用 `vetur.experimental.templateInterpolationService` 功能。请注意,[removed] 目前仍处于 RFC 阶段,因此可能存在不稳定性。为了获得更准确的语法支持,建议您使用而非Vetur,并同时禁用Vetur。由于 TypeScript 在处理 `.vue` 文件导入中的类型信息方面存在局限性,因此默认情况下会将这些导入视为通用的 Vue 组件类型。在大多数场景下,如果组件 prop 的类型对您而言并非关键因素,那么这种默认设置已经足够满足需求。然而,如果您希望在 `.vue` 导入中获取到组件 prop 的实际类型信息(例如,当您使用手动 `h()` 函数调用时验证 prop 类型),则可以使用以下代码片段:若您选择使用 Volar 手动运行环境,可以参考以下代码示例进行配置。

全部评论 (0)

还没有任何评论哟~
客服
客服
  • Vue-Pomodoro-Timer钟式
    优质
    Vue-Pomodoro-Timer是一款基于Vue.js开发的高度自定义型番茄工作法计时工具,支持用户自由调整工作与休息时间,帮助提高专注力和效率。 Vue 3 + Typewriter + Vite 模板将帮助您开始在Vite中使用Vue 3及TypeScript进行开发,并提供推荐的IDE设置。请确保启用vetur.experimental.templateInterpolationService,因为这是处于RFC阶段的功能。为了获得正确的语法支持,请使用Volar而不是Vetur(并禁用后者)。由于TypeScript无法处理.vue导入类型的细节,默认情况下这些导入将被视为通用Vue组件类型。在大多数情形下,这种做法是可接受的;然而如果您希望从.vue文件中获取具体的prop类型信息(例如,在手动调用h(...)时验证props),可以使用以下方法:若通过手掌运行Volar,则需切换TS插件设置。
  • 钟(Pomodoro Clock):与休息闹钟-源码
    优质
    这款番茄钟应用程序提供了一个高效的时间管理工具,用户可以自定义设置工作和短暂休息的时间段,帮助提升专注力和工作效率。本项目包含完整源代码。 番茄钟是一款使用纯HTML、CSS和原始JavaScript编写的可调式应用。用户可以设置工作与休息的时间间隔,并且在应用程序运行过程中动态调整这些参数,以适应不同的需求变化。每次周期更改时都会通过声音警报通知用户。 该程序设计为每完成四个工作循环后强制执行一次15分钟的长休息时间。如果需要修改这个设定,在JavaScript文件中的countdown函数中可以轻松地使用restLength变量进行调整。 需要注意的是,并非所有的移动设备(特别是iOS系统)都支持音频提醒功能。
  • Pomotime
    优质
    Pomotime是一款基于番茄工作法的时间管理工具,帮助用户提高专注力和工作效率。通过设定25分钟集中工作与5分钟短暂休息的循环,促进生产力提升和个人时间的有效利用。 番茄工作法有助于提高工作效率,特别适用于软件开发人员和办公人员。这是一种由外国人发明的工具,效果不错。如果你经常使用计算机,并且觉得在桌子旁边挂一个闹钟不方便的话,可以尝试一下这个软件。
  • 土豆Pomodoro Todo Installer 3.4.0-pre.19.exe
    优质
    番茄土豆Pomodoro Todo Installer 是一个基于番茄工作法的时间管理工具,帮助用户提高专注力和效率。此版本为预发布版,包含多项改进与新功能。 番茄工作法软件的最新版本支持悬浮窗功能。该方法由弗朗西斯科·西里奥在1992年创立,是一种时间管理技巧。其基本原理是将工作时间分割成多个“番茄钟”,每个“番茄钟”包括25分钟的工作时间和5分钟的休息时间。
  • 类似于应用程序源代码
    优质
    这款应用程序是一款模仿番茄工作法的定时器源代码,旨在帮助用户提高专注力和工作效率。通过设定专注时间和短暂休息时间,鼓励用户高效学习或工作。 这款应用程序的功能定位颇具趣味性:定时番茄钟。其目标用户主要是那些手机依赖症患者、无法离开手机的人以及有强迫症状的群体。 产品特色在于一旦设置了时间后便不能中途暂停或结束,必须等到设定的时间结束后自动解除限制,或者通过关机重启来解禁。这种强制性的功能设计旨在以更加严格的方式帮助治疗强迫症。
  • 钟倒
    优质
    番茄钟倒计时工具是一款帮助用户提高效率和专注力的应用程序,通过设定25分钟的工作时间和短暂休息时间来循环运作,让用户在有效的时间管理中获得更高的生产力。 这是一款非常实用的倒计时工具软件,适用于Win7和XP系统,并且支持自定义提醒方式。
  • 钟实现教程:基于VueTomato Timer实例讲解
    优质
    本教程详细介绍了如何使用Vue框架开发一个番茄时钟(Tomato Timer)应用,适合前端开发者学习和实践。 在这篇文章里,我们将介绍如何使用 Vue.js 创建一个番茄钟(Tomato Timer)并详细介绍实现步骤。 什么是 Tomato Timer?Tomato Timer 又称 Pomodoro Technique,是一种时间管理策略,旨在提高工作效率与专注力。其核心理念是在25分钟内全神贯注地工作之后休息5分钟。这种方法有助于更有效地安排时间、提升工作效率和质量。 为什么选择使用 Vue.js 实现 Tomato Timer? 作为一名开发者,我决定用程序的方式致敬这种高效的时间管理工作法,并选择了 Vue.js 作为前端框架来构建一个 Tomato Timer 应用程序,以便更好地理解和掌握这一方法的精髓。 项目结构 在本项目中,我们采用了 Vue.js 和 iview UI 组件库。为了更有效地管理应用程序的状态,我们还引入了 Vuex 状态管理系统。 项目的文件目录如下: - aloneIndex.js:用于单独运行 Tomato Timer 的入口文件; - Index.js:将 Tomato Timer 集成到 Vue Manager 中的入口文件; - components 文件夹:存放项目中使用的各种组件; - services 文件夹:包含服务层相关的代码; - store 文件夹:存储状态管理相关的内容。 实现过程 在开发过程中,我们遇到了一些挑战。第一个问题是 rollup 对 lodash 的 shaking tree 无效。解决方法是安装 babel-plugin-lodash,并对 .babelrc 配置文件进行相应修改。 第二个问题是由 babel 报出的关于 lodash 打包超过500kb的问题。解决方案是在 .babelrc 文件中添加 compact:true 节点。 第三个挑战出现在独立打包后,运行时提示 process is undefined 的错误信息。解决办法是安装 rollup-plugin-replace。 结论 通过这篇文章的学习和实践,我们了解了如何使用 Vue.js 构建一个功能完整的 Tomato Timer 应用程序,并且分享了一些在开发过程中遇到的问题及解决方案。 希望本段落能够为读者提供有价值的参考,在学习或工作中更加专注高效。
  • 钟.zip
    优质
    番茄时钟.zip是一款高效的时间管理工具软件,采用番茄工作法帮助用户提升工作效率和专注度。通过设定25分钟的工作时间和短暂休息时间交替进行,以达到最佳工作状态。 这是一个用于学习的时钟类小程序,下载后可以在微信开发者工具中查看效果。
  • 串口控钟,记录并上报已完成间数量
    优质
    这是一款通过串口进行控制的番茄时钟工具,能够自动记录每个工作时段(即一个“番茄”)的完成情况,并将累计的番茄数量上报统计,帮助用户高效管理时间。 内容概要:该番茄时钟项目可以通过串口调整时间设置,并在完成一个番茄时间段后通过单片机向上位机发送已结束的番茄数量信息。该项目调用了GPIO、串口及定时器等硬件接口,具备一套完整的串口通信协议,方便后续代码复用。 使用说明:用户可通过修改宏定义来更改开关设定;查看头文件可协助移植到不同硬件平台之上。 适合人群:此项目适用于STM32学习者或专业人士,有助于积累功能模块知识及理解无阻塞设计方法,并掌握静态全局变量和全局变量的运用技巧。
  • VS2017
    优质
    VS2017番茄工具是一款专为Visual Studio 2017设计的时间管理插件,基于番茄工作法原理,帮助开发者提高工作效率和专注度。 vs2017番茄助手在网上找了很久都没有找到合适的工具,但这个亲测可以使用。